Crystal structure of SARS CoV2 main protease in complex with inhibitor Boceprevir
X-RAY DIFFRACTION
Starting Model(s)
| Initial Refinement Model(s) | |||
|---|---|---|---|
| Type | Source | Accession Code | Details |
| experimental model | PDB | 6LU7 | |
Crystallization
| Crystalization Experiments | ||||
|---|---|---|---|---|
| ID | Method | pH | Temperature | Details |
| 1 | VAPOR DIFFUSION, SITTING DROP | 6.75 | 291 | 100 mM MES pH 6.75 5% DMSO (V/V) 16% PEG 6000 (W/V) 300 uM Boceprevir |
| Crystal Properties | |
|---|---|
| Matthews coefficient | Solvent content |
| 2.02 | 39.21 |
Crystal Data
| Unit Cell | |
|---|---|
| Length ( Å ) | Angle ( ˚ ) |
| a = 113.763 | α = 90 |
| b = 53.535 | β = 101.52 |
| c = 45.876 | γ = 90 |
| Symmetry | |
|---|---|
| Space Group | I 1 2 1 |
